9.2.7.1 Enable/Disable Host-LU QoS

This function enables or disables the Host-LU QoS.
If the Host-LU QoS is changed from "Enable" to "Disable", the configured bandwidth limit is saved.
If the Host-LU QoS is changed from "Disable" to "Enable", the Host-LU QoS operates within the saved
bandwidth limit.
If the bandwidth limit is not specified when the Host-LU QoS is changed to "Enable", "Unlimited" is
applied to all the bandwidth limit settings for hosts, ports, and LUNs (the setting value is not changed).
